## Evaluation Framework: How We Score GLP-1 Tracking Solutions

Our team developed a concise GLP‑1 app evaluation framework EMR integration to score tracking solutions against clinical and patient needs. The framework weights six criteria that predict real‑world usefulness for GLP‑1 workflows. Evidence shows EMR‑linked mobile data often improves outcomes, so integration and safe data flow are central to our scoring (see the scoping review for details: [Integrating Mobile Health App Data Into EMR/EHR – PMC](https://pmc.ncbi.nlm.nih.gov/articles/PMC12208509/)).

1. Therapy‑Specific Features — We assess GLP‑1‑focused workflows, dosing templates, and symptom logging. These features reduce dosing errors and help patients maintain adherence, while clinicians get clearer titration context.

2. AI‑Powered Analytics — We evaluate predictive adherence scores and smart alerting. AI triage is heavily weighted because unfiltered alerts increase clinician workload, so effective filtering protects workflows and patient safety.

3. EMR/FHIR Integration — We score real‑time data capture, standard formats, and reliable syncing. Seamless EMR links let clinicians view up‑to‑date metrics without manual entry, improving decision‑making and care continuity ([Integrating Mobile Health App Data Into EMR/EHR – PMC](https://pmc.ncbi.nlm.nih.gov/articles/PMC12208509/)).

4. Privacy & Security — We require strong encryption, consent controls, and regulatory alignment. Patients gain trust and clinicians avoid compliance risk, which supports broader adoption in clinical programs.

5. Provider Dashboard & Reporting — We judge cohort views, longitudinal metrics, and exportability. Consolidated dashboards reduce fragmentation in hybrid care models and help teams act on trends promptly ([Hybrid Care Model Study (PMC)](https://pmc.ncbi.nlm.nih.gov/articles/PMC11064605/)).

6. Pricing & Support — We consider transparent pricing, implementation help, and clinical education. Affordable, well‑supported solutions encourage clinic uptake and ensure patients access ongoing coaching and troubleshooting.

## 2️⃣ MyGLP‑1 Coach – General Diabetes Tracker

MyGLP‑1 Coach is a broad diabetes tracker designed to support multiple glucose‑lowering therapies and general care workflows. It provides basic reminders, symptom logging, and standard HIPAA‑aligned hosting. For clinics, its main interoperability route is HL7 messaging, which helps connect to older EMR systems and on‑premise infrastructures ([Integrating Mobile Health App Data Into EMR/EHR – PMC](https://pmc.ncbi.nlm.nih.gov/articles/PMC12208509/)). That approach favors compatibility with legacy stacks but limits fine‑grained data exchange compared with modern APIs.

Because MyGLP‑1 Coach lacks FHIR‑level granularity and an advanced predictive engine, clinics may see practical trade‑offs in day‑to‑day care. Titration decisions and side‑effect pattern detection require more manual reconciliation. Staff might spend time mapping messages, reviewing logs, and aligning timestamps with clinic records. Patients who need GLP‑1‑specific coaching could miss tailored alerts that come from systems trained on peptide therapy patterns.

For budget‑conscious clinics, MyGLP‑1 Coach can be an attractive entry option. It lowers upfront costs and reduces integration risk for legacy EMRs. However, programs focused on scalable GLP‑1 care should weigh those savings against ongoing operational work.
